What is Kiwix FOR MAC?

Kiwix


Kiwix is a super handy offline reader for web content. If you love browsing Wikipedia but want to do it without needing the internet, this tool is perfect for you!



What Makes Kiwix Awesome?


So, here’s the deal: Kiwix lets you access Wikipedia and other web content even when you're offline. How cool is that? It works by using something called ZIM files. These are specially formatted files that store all the info you need in a compact way. Plus, they come with extra metadata that makes everything easier to find.



Easy to Use


No tech skills? No problem! Kiwix is designed to be user-friendly. You just download the ZIM file of your choice, and you're ready to go. It’s like having a library of knowledge right at your fingertips, anytime and anywhere.
